Saints Hall of Fame adding Reggie Bush, Marques Colston before Cardinals game

The New Orleans Saints Hall of Fame will induct two new members on Sunday, Oct. 27: former Saints running back Reggie Bush and wide receiver Marques Colston, each of whom helped win Super Bowl XLIV. They will join their former teammates including Pierre Thomas, Deuce McAllister, Lance Moore, Jonathan Vilma, Carl Nicks, and the late Will Smith, who was named to the Saints Ring of Honor earlier this year.

Bush and Colston will be formally inducted during the annual Saints Hall of Fame Gala on Saturday, Oct. 26. Fans interested in attending can find details for the event by following this link.

The Saints Hall of Fame Museum will hold an autograph session for fans to meet both Bush and Colston before Sunday’s game with the Arizona Cardinals. This event will end quickly at 11:15 a.m. CT., so those who would wish to attend should plan ahead.

Both players were drafted by the Saints back in 2006; Bush was the team’s first draft choice, and Colston their last. Bush was a much-lauded prospect out of USC, a football powerhouse, while Colston came out of Hofstra, a small school that folded its football program a few years later. Their backgrounds were vastly different but both players proved to be invaluable pickups, doing their part to help bring New Orleans its first Lombardi Trophy.
